Description
Engaging readers with its lively writing style and frequent examples, Residential Construction Academy: Electrical Principles, Second Edition, covers the important topics that students need to know to become residential electricians. Author Stephen L. Herman logically presents the basic electrical principles, from safety to motors, and clearly outlines how to go from theory to application. This book helps users learn the work skills, functions, and activities included in the Residential Electrician Skill Standards developed by industry leaders for the National Association of Home Builders (NAHB). - Back cover.
